commit 6dae9903b1d5fe3c5df712eb99076a9adf9d5c8b
Author: Mike Perry <mikeperry-git at torproject.org>
Date:   Tue Sep 28 21:19:27 2021 +0000

    Turn orconn watermarks into consensus parameters.
    
    Tuning these may reduce memory usage and latency.

diff --git a/src/core/or/congestion_control_common.c b/src/core/or/congestion_control_common.c
index 51691c106d..393b79459d 100644
--- a/src/core/or/congestion_control_common.c
+++ b/src/core/or/congestion_control_common.c
@@ -46,6 +46,9 @@
 
 #define BWE_SENDME_MIN_DFLT   5
 
+#define O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_DFLT (32*1024)
+#define OR_CONN_LOWWATER_DFLT (16*1024)
+
 static uint64_t congestion_control_update_circuit_rtt(congestion_control_t *,
                                                       uint64_t);
 static bool congestion_control_update_circuit_bdp(congestion_control_t *,
@@ -53,6 +56,34 @@ static bool congestion_control_update_circuit_bdp(congestion_control_t *,
                                                   const crypt_path_t *,
                                                   uint64_t, uint64_t);
 
+static uint32_t cwnd_max = CWND_MAX_DFLT;
+uint32_t or_conn_highwater = O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_DFLT;
+uint32_t or_conn_lowwater = OR_CONN_LOWWATER_DFLT;
+
+/**
+ * Update global congestion control related consensus parameter values,
+ * every consensus update.
+ */
+void
+congestion_control_new_consensus_params(const networkstatus_t *ns)
+{
+#define O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_MIN (CELL_PAYLOAD_SIZE)
+#define O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_MAX (INT32_MAX)
+  or_conn_highwater =
+    networkstatus_get_param(ns, "orconn_high",
+        O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_DFLT,
+        O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_MIN,
+        OR_CONN_HIGHWATER_MAX);
+
+#define OR_CONN_LOWWATER_MIN (CELL_PAYLOAD_SIZE)
+#define OR_CONN_LOWWATER_MAX (INT32_MAX)
+  or_conn_lowwater =
+    networkstatus_get_param(ns, "orconn_low",
+        OR_CONN_LOWWATER_DFLT,
+        OR_CONN_LOWWATER_MIN,
+        OR_CONN_LOWWATER_MAX);
+}
+
